Fig. 5. Ubx induces apoptosis by preventing Antp from
promoting survival of the GW motoneuron. NB7-3 neurons in late stage 16
(A-F,J) or stage 15 (G-I) Drosophila embryos. Dashed lines mark the
midline. Insets show magnified single scans of NB7-3 as follows: (B,C) the
indicated segments from A; (E,F) the indicated segments from D; (H,I) the
indicated segments from G.
(B',C',E',F',H',I') Only the Antp staining
from respective insets is shown. GWs are indicated by arrowheads. Anterior is
up in all images. (A) GWs show high Antp expression levels in
segments in which they do not undergo apoptosis (arrowheads). In segment T3,
in which they undergo apoptosis, they express Antp at low levels
(arrows). (B,B') In T1, all NB7-3 cells show strong
Antp expression. (C,C') In T2, Antp
expression is strong in GW (arrowhead) and barely detectable in the EW
interneurons. (D) In Ubx mutants, Antp expression is
strongly upregulated in all thoracic segments. (E,E') In
T1, Antp expression is unchanged. (F,F') In T2,
Antp expression is equally strong in all NB7-3 cells. (G)
Ectopic Ubx expression suppresses Antp in the anterior
thoracic segments. (H,H') In T1, ectopic Ubx
strongly suppresses Antp expression in all cells of NB7-3.
(I,I') In T2, GW (arrowhead) also shows reduced
Antp levels upon ectopic Ubx expression. (J) In
Antp,Ubx double mutants, GW apoptosis is restored (arrow). Asterisks
indicate that the GW has already been removed. (J') A magnified
single scan of the A6 NB7-3. The apoptotic GW is outlined. (J'')
Same image as in J', showing only the activated Caspase 3 (act Casp3)
staining.
